Output ecc2830b5ea39e711bc955b79bc68100575a161940386f3dc79620be80ed079c:0

value
16904
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b882935c0436fc8ea11ad9ad91bcb2cd8ce60c6f OP_EQUAL
address
3JWcgPoFfiDaLzVdKE9VxWV8Z48D8fjXbW
transaction
ecc2830b5ea39e711bc955b79bc68100575a161940386f3dc79620be80ed079c
confirmations
74332
spent
true